Algorithm of Drug Causality for Epidermal Necrolysis (ALDEN score)

Delay from initial drug component intake to index day, i.e. onset of reaction
Drug started on or after the index day
1-4 days
1-4 days in case of previous reaction to the same drug
5-28 days
29-56 days
5-56 days in case of previous reaction to the same drug
> 56 days
Drug present in the body on the index day
Drug continued up to index day or stopped at a time point < 5× the elimination half-life before the index day
Drug stopped at a time point before the index day by > 5× the elimination half-life; liver or kidney function alterations or suspected drug interactions are present
Drug stopped at a time point before the index day by > 5× the elimination half-life; no liver or kidney function alterations or suspected drug interactions
Prechallenge/rechallenge
Stevens-Johnson syndrome/toxic epidermal necrolysis after using the same drug
Stevens-Johnson syndrome/toxic epidermal necrolysis after using a similar drug or other reaction with the same drug
Other reactions after using a similar drug
No known previous exposure to the drug
Prior or subsequent exposure to the drug without any reaction
Dechallenge
Drug stopped or unknown)
Drug continued without harm
Drug risk
High-risk drug according to previous case-control studies
Definite but lower-risk drug according to previous case-control studies
Several previous reports, ambiguous epidemiology results drug "under surveillance")
All other drugs, including newly released ones
No evidence of association from previous epidemiological studies with a sufficient number of exposed controls
Other cause
Another drug with a probable or very probable score without this section
